Acuity Brands Announces Licensing Agreement with BIOS

January, 31, 2023

Acuity Brands, Inc. (NYSE: AYI) announced that its subsidiary Acuity Brands Lighting, Inc. (“Acuity Brands”) has entered into an agreement with Biological Innovations and Optimization Systems, LLC (BIOS) to participate in the BIOS ILLUMINATED™ partnership program. In connection with this agreement, BIOS will sell to Acuity Brands certain human-centric LED lighting components for use in its architectural lighting fixtures for wellness. Acuity Brands will also have the worldwide right to use the BIOS® trademark for marketing and promoting these lighting fixtures that include BIOS SkyBlue™ technology.

BIOS circadian LED lighting technology brings the benefits of the SkyBlue-rich daylight spectrum inside. Melanopic photoreceptors, which are photoreceptors in humans’ eyes highly sensitive to blue light, function to strengthen circadian rhythms, improve daytime alertness, and improve mood and cognition, when stimulated by the blue light at sufficient light intensity, exposure duration, and time of day. Because BIOS SkyBlue technology pinpoints its delivered blue-rich LED spectrum to match the peak melanopic sensitivity curve based on current industry metrics, it can be efficiently applied to achieve these well-being benefits. Like daylight, the BIOS technology offering provides a natural white light appearance, available in 3000K, 3500K, and 4000K correlated color temperature (CCT) options, the CCTs most often used in architectural lighting.

About BIOS

Biological Innovations and Optimization Systems, LLC (BIOS) is a NASA spinoff and recognized innovator in the biological application of LED lighting for people and plants.

By integrating years of biological expertise, with science first developed for the International Space Station, BIOS is driving the circadian lighting market with a biology-first approach and brilliant quality LEDs that can help contribute to meeting the WELL Building Standard®.
